Output 31686d089042013f17d622f977f3c28c33baa2c2bc3772ec2a4e0cc4f5cd842b:3

value
4385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b2c6e9d48475c2d23dba815c95079dcdd515e5 OP_EQUAL
address
MDoFeMLVwSxSvYc6SBV9xqiXEKHvEaV6XB
transaction
31686d089042013f17d622f977f3c28c33baa2c2bc3772ec2a4e0cc4f5cd842b
spent
true